Abstract

Apparatus and methods for installing a MR-compatible magnet apparatus into a cochlear implant.

         32 . A magnet apparatus insert for use with a cochlear implant, the cochlear implant including a housing with an antenna portion formed from a resilient elastomer, an antenna within the antenna portion, and an aperture within the antenna portion that extends at least partially through the cochlear implant housing, the magnet apparatus insert comprising:
 a housing portion replacement having a magnet housing formed from a resilient elastomer and configured to fit within the aperture; and   an MRI-compatible magnet apparatus embedded at least partially within the magnet housing.   
     
     
         33 . A magnet apparatus insert as claimed in  claim 32 , wherein
 the magnet housing of the housing portion replacement defines an outer perimeter and first and second longitudinal ends; and   the magnet apparatus insert further comprises a disk-shaped base associated with the first longitudinal end that extends radially beyond the outer perimeter.   
     
     
         34 . A magnet apparatus insert as claimed in  claim 33 , wherein
 the magnet apparatus insert further comprises a plurality of flanges that extend radially from the second longitudinal end of the magnet housing.   
     
     
         35 . A magnet apparatus insert as claimed in  claim 33 , wherein
 the magnet apparatus insert further comprises a flap that extends from the base to a location over the second longitudinal end of the housing.   
     
     
         36 . A magnet apparatus insert as claimed in  claim 32 , wherein
 the magnet housing of the housing portion replacement defines first and second longitudinal ends; and   the magnet apparatus insert further comprises a plurality of flanges that extend radially from at least one of the first and second longitudinal ends of the magnet housing.   
     
     
         37 . An apparatus as claimed in  claim 36 , wherein
 the MRI-compatible magnet apparatus includes a case and at least one protrusion, with an aperture that is configured to receive a bone screw, that extends outwardly from the case.   
     
     
         38 . A magnet apparatus as claimed in  claim 32 , wherein
 the MRI-compatible magnet apparatus comprises a case and at least one magnet within the case that is moveable relative to the case.   
     
     
         39 . A magnet apparatus as claimed in  claim 32 , wherein
 the MRI-compatible magnet apparatus comprises a case and a plurality of magnetic material particles within the case that are moveable relative to the case and to one another.   
     
     
         40 . A magnet apparatus as claimed in  claim 32 , wherein
 the housing portion replacement comprises a drug eluting housing portion replacement.

         60 . A method for use with a cochlear implant in a patient, the cochlear implant including a housing with an antenna portion formed from a resilient material and having a top side that faces skin and a bottom side that faces bone, an antenna within the antenna portion, a magnet pocket within the antenna portion, and a magnet within the magnet pocket, the method comprising the steps of:
 forming an incision in the skin;   removing the magnet from the housing without removing the cochlear implant from the patient; and   replacing the magnet with an MRI-compatible magnet apparatus.   
     
     
         61 . A method as claimed in  claim 60 , wherein
 the step of forming an incision comprising forming an incision that is either directly over the antenna portion or in front of the antenna portion.   
     
     
         62 . A method as claimed in  claim 60 , wherein
 the step of removing the magnet comprises removing a portion of the resilient material from the cochlear implant housing along with the magnet; and   the step of replacing the magnet with an MRI-compatible magnet apparatus comprises inserting an insert, including a housing portion replacement and an MRI-compatible magnet apparatus that is at least partially embedded within the housing portion replacement, into the cochlear implant housing from which resilient material has been removed.   
     
     
         63 . A method as claimed in  claim 62 , wherein
 the housing portion replacement comprises a drug eluting housing portion replacement.

         83 . A magnet apparatus for use with an implantable medical device, the magnet apparatus comprising:
 a case;   at least one magnetic element within the case that is rotatable relative to the case; and   a bone anchor associated with the case that is configured to anchor the case to bone.   
     
     
         84 . A magnet apparatus as claimed in  claim 83 , wherein
 the bone anchor comprises a bone screw.   
     
     
         85 - 89 . (canceled) 
     
     
         90 . A magnet apparatus as claimed in  claim 83 , wherein
 the case is at least partially embedded within a housing portion replacement.   
     
     
         91 . A magnet apparatus as claimed in  claim 90 , wherein
 the housing portion replacement comprises a drug eluting housing portion replacement.   
     
     
         92 . A magnet apparatus as claimed in  claim 83 , further comprising:
 a stiff strap with an anchor aperture secured to the case.   
     
     
         93 - 94 . (canceled) 
     
     
         95 . A magnet apparatus as claimed in  claim 83 , further comprising the step of
 a protrusion for mechanically interconnecting the case to a portion of the implantable medical device.   
     
     
         96 . A magnet apparatus as claimed in  claim 83 , wherein
 the case defines a central axis;   a magnet frame is located within the case and rotatable relative to the case about the central axis; and   the at least one magnetic element comprises a plurality of elongate diametrically magnetized magnets that are located in the magnet frame, the magnets defining a longitudinal axis and a N-S direction and being freely rotatable about the longitudinal axis relative to the magnet frame.
